Для динамического изменения контента на веб-странице с помощью JavaScript можно использовать объектную модель документа (DOM) и асинхронные запросы. 1
Первый шаг — определение элементов, которые нужно обновить. 1 Для этого используют методы манипулирования DOM JavaScript, например getElementById
, getElementsByClassName
или querySelector
. 13
Второй шаг — получение обновлённого контента с сервера. 1 Это делают с помощью асинхронного HTTP-запроса, известного как запрос AJAX. 1 JavaScript предоставляет объект XMLHttpRequest
для обработки таких запросов. 1 Альтернативой может служить более новый API fetch
, который предоставляет удобный способ выполнения HTTP-запросов. 1
Третий шаг — манипуляция DOM, чтобы отразить изменения. 1 Это может включать обновление текста, изменение стилей, добавление или удаление элементов и другие модификации. 1 JavaScript предоставляет множество методов и свойств для управления DOM, например innerHTML
, textContent
, setAttribute
, appendChild
и многие другие. 1
Некоторые другие методы для динамического изменения контента с помощью JavaScript:
document.createElement()
. 2 appendChild()
или insertBefore()
. 2 style
, а для изменения атрибутов — методы setAttribute()
и getAttribute()
. 2